Corning Receives Raytheon Supplier Award

The specialty material advanced optics division of Corning Inc. has received a 2017 Raytheon Supplier Excellence EPIC Award.

Raytheon grants EPIC awards to its highest-performing suppliers for overall excellence in performance, innovation and collaboration for one or more Raytheon businesses. Corning was recognized specifically for work on Raytheon’s Multi-Spectral Targeting System (MTS). The MTS program serves the intelligence, surveillance, reconnaissance and targeting needs of the U.S. Army and U.S. Navy across a variety of rotary and fixed-wing aircraft. Corning provides Raytheon’s Space and Airborne Systems business with electro-optical/IR systems.

Corning’s Keene manufacturing facility is a leading producer of electro-optical assemblies and systems. The facility has been serving the optics and aerospace and defense industries for nearly 30 years and is integral in implementing Corning’s core technology in optical physics, advanced electro-optical and IR systems development to pursue market opportunities.

“We’re thrilled that Raytheon is recognizing the efforts of our Keene facility,” said Curt Weinstein, vice president and general manager of Corning’s advanced optics division. “We thank them for the opportunity and look forward to continued business that meets specialized aerospace and defense imaging needs.”

Raytheon provides defense, civil government and cybersecurity solutions. Corning is a materials science developer.
